Today's Top Story: US Declines to Extend USMCA, Putting $149 Billion in Agri-Food Trade on an Uncertain Path
Kicking things off today, the US declined to extend the USMCA trade agreement amid Wednesday's July 1 deadline, with USTR Jamieson Greer signaling plans for separate bilateral deals with Canada and Mexico instead of the requested 16-year extension. The decision puts $149 billion in agricultural and seafood trade on uncertain ground, with the agreement now shifting into annual reviews and potential expiration at the decade mark unless consensus emerges on replacement frameworks...
